Understanding Melodic Techno

Melodic Techno is a subgenre that has gained significant traction in the electronic music scene over the past few years. Characterized by its emotive melodies, driving basslines, and intricate sound design, this genre has captivated audiences worldwide. Artists like Anyma are at the forefront of this movement, pushing the boundaries of sound and production techniques.

Key Lessons from Episode 009

In this episode, we uncover several key lessons that can help you understand the elements that contribute to Anyma’s unique sound. Here’s a breakdown of the main points discussed:

  • Lead Sound: The lead in “Eternity” is characterized by a trippy quality. This is achieved through a combination of techniques, including:
    • Pitch Automation: Gradually changing the pitch over time to create movement.
    • Detuning: Slightly altering the pitch of the sound to add richness.
    • Effects: Utilizing chorus, flanger, and phaser effects to enhance the lead sound.
  • Bass Layer: The bass in this track features a mix of clean bass stabs, donks, and plucks. This combination creates an interesting movement that keeps the listener engaged. The bass serves not only as a rhythmic foundation but also as a melodic element that complements the lead.
  • General Arrangement: One of the standout features of this style is its clean structure. The arrangement is not overly busy or cluttered, making it ideal for main stage performances. This clarity allows each element to shine, creating a more impactful listening experience.
  • Melodies and Themes: Anyma employs a very clean “Call and Response” setup in his melodies. This technique creates a dialogue within the music, making it more dynamic and engaging. The interplay between different melodic lines adds depth and complexity to the track.

Production Techniques and Tools

Throughout the episode, several production techniques and tools are highlighted that can help aspiring producers replicate the sound of Anyma. Understanding these techniques is crucial for anyone looking to delve into Melodic Techno production.

  • Sound Design: Anyma emphasizes the importance of sound design in creating a unique sonic palette. Experimenting with different synthesizers and sound manipulation techniques can lead to discovering new sounds that define your style.
  • Layering Sounds: Layering different sounds can create a richer texture in your music. By combining various elements, producers can achieve a fuller sound that captivates listeners.
  • Mixing Techniques: Proper mixing is essential for ensuring that each element of a track is balanced and clear. Techniques such as EQing, compression, and panning can significantly enhance the overall sound quality.
